The Essential Buying Guide for Refrigerator Without Freezer Units

Choosing a refrigerator without a freezer can simplify your kitchen setup. These units focus entirely on keeping your drinks and food chilled. They are perfect for offices, dorm rooms, small apartments, or as a secondary beverage cooler. This guide helps you pick the best model for your needs.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ping for a standalone refrigerator, certain features make a big difference in how you use it.

Capacity and Size

  • Volume (Cubic Feet): Think about how much you need to store. Small dorm units might hold 1.7 cubic feet. A larger secondary unit for a garage might need 4.5 cubic feet or more.
  • Footprint: Measure the space where the fridge will sit. Ensure you have enough room around the sides and back for ventilation.

Temperature Control

  • Adjustable Thermostat: This lets you set the exact coolness you need. Look for clear, easy-to-use dials or digital controls.
  • Temperature Range: Make sure the fridge can maintain safe food storage temperatures (below 40°F or 4°C).

Interior Organization

  • Shelving: Wire shelves are common, but glass shelves are easier to wipe clean. Check if the shelves are adjustable to fit tall bottles.
  • Door Storage: Deep door bins are great for milk jugs and soda cans. Some models include a small dairy compartment with a cover.

Important Materials and Build Quality

The materials used affect how long the fridge lasts and how easy it is to maintain.

Exterior and Interior Shells
  • Exterior: Most units use durable painted steel or stainless steel. Stainless steel looks modern but often costs more.
  • Interior Liner: High-quality plastics (like ABS) resist staining and cracking better than cheaper alternatives. A smooth interior surface helps with cleaning.
Cooling System
  • Compressor Type: A good compressor runs quietly and efficiently. Look for energy-efficient ratings.
  • Door Seal (Gasket): A strong magnetic seal keeps cold air in. A weak seal makes the motor work harder, wasting energy.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Quality is often seen in the details and how the unit operates day-to-day.

Quality Boosters
  • Energy Star Rating: This certification means the appliance uses less electricity. It saves you money over time.
  • Reversible Door: This feature allows you to change which side the door opens from. This is vital if you have tight kitchen layouts.
  • Quiet Operation: Look for decibel (dB) ratings if the fridge goes in a living area or bedroom. Lower numbers mean less noise.
Quality Reducers
  • Manual Defrost: While rare in small, freezer-less units, manual defrost means you have to turn it off and empty it periodically to remove ice buildup on the back panel.
  • Flimsy Shelves: Thin plastic or wire shelves might bow under the weight of heavy drinks like juice cartons.

10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Freezer-Less Refrigerators

Q: Why would I buy a fridge without a freezer?

A: You buy one when you only need chilling space for drinks, produce, or leftovers, and you do not need to store frozen items. They are smaller and use less energy.

Q: Are these units energy efficient?

A: Generally, yes. Since they lack the complex cooling components needed for a freezer section, they often consume less power than full-sized refrigerators.

Q: Will I have to defrost this type of refrigerator?

A: Many smaller models have an auto-defrost feature for the main chilling compartment. Always check the specifications, as some very small units might require occasional manual cleaning of condensation.

Q: How cold do these refrigerators get?

A: A standard refrigerator section should keep food safely below 40°F (4°C). High-quality models allow you to set temperatures closer to 34°F if needed.

Q: Can I use this as an outdoor fridge?

A: Only if the model is specifically rated for outdoor use. Regular fridges can fail in extreme heat or cold environments outside.

Q: What is the difference between a “Mini-Fridge” and a “Compact Refrigerator”?

A: “Mini-Fridge” often refers to the very smallest cube-shaped units (under 3 cubic feet). “Compact Refrigerator” usually means a slightly taller, more organized unit, often 3 to 5 cubic feet, which might include a small chiller compartment but still lacks a true freezer.

Q: Is the door reversible on all models?

A: No. Reversible doors are a premium feature. You must confirm this capability in the product description if door swing direction is important for your space.

Q: How loud are these units?

A: Smaller, less powerful compressors are usually very quiet. If noise is a concern, look for models advertised as “quiet operation” or check user reviews for noise complaints.

Q: What should I check before plugging it in for the first time?

A: Allow the unit to stand upright for at least four hours before plugging it in. This lets the coolant settle, which protects the compressor.

Q: Are these models suitable for storing breast milk or medication?

A: Yes, provided the model maintains a consistent temperature between 35°F and 38°F. Always monitor the temperature with a separate thermometer for sensitive items like medication.
